Roadmap To Renewables Unites Weather And Sustainability Desires.

While the pressures of weather exchange carry an experience of urgency to renewable electricity development, a new look serves as a roadmap in the direction of uniting the dreams of a low-carbon destiny with that of ecological sustainability and conservation.

The study, published inside the journal frontiers in sustainability from the college of California, Davis, and John Hopkins University, goals to assist decision-makers to avoid the accidental environmental results of renewable power development.

"renewables aren't continually sustainable, but they can be if we think proactively," said co-main writer Sarah Jordaan, an assistant professor at John Hopkins college's college of superior global research. "there's a huge misalignment among united nations sustainable development dreams and weather desires.

To broaden the roadmap, the authors assessed public and private investments in renewable strength and analyzed the tradeoffs and synergies of clean energy. In addition, they identified studies subject matters drawn from a two-day workshop held through the electrical energy studies institute in 2019 with fifty-eight leading experts in the fields of renewable strength and sustainability from across academia, industry, government sectors.

A number of the key research priorities recognized for sustainable solar and wind developments include web site selection and knowledge interactions with flora and fauna.

As an instance, Florida's longleaf pine forests have, for centuries, helped save carbon, shield water nice and offer flora and fauna habitat. Now, best a fraction of the historic range of longleaf pine forests inside the kingdom remains. Yet a sliver of that closing sliver is slated to get replaced with the aid of a sun set up.

Meanwhile, in the equal nation and just a few miles away, waterbirds squawk, preen their feathers, and hunt for meals atop a floating array of sun panels -- a "photovoltaic" installation. Here, both flora and fauna and greenhouse-gas-discount dreams seem to coexist gracefully.

"We can not pursue climate change mitigation blindly," said co-main creator Rebecca. R. Hernandez, a UC Davis assistant professor and founding director of the wild electricity initiative within the john Muir institute of the surroundings. "we ought to take into account the effects of renewables on the few ecosystems we've left."

Different key considerations and priorities the scientists recognized have been public acceptance of smooth power projects and the observe of cease-of-existence control for wind and solar. As an example, the composites in wind blades aren't recyclable, and solar panels contribute to a developing electronic waste problem.
